The Context of the Israel-Iran Conflict

The relationship between Israel and Iran has long been fraught with tension. Since the Islamic Revolution in 1979, Iran has positioned itself as a staunch opponent of Israel, advocating for its destruction and supporting various militant groups in the region that oppose Israeli interests. Israel, on the other hand, views Iran as its most significant existential threat, particularly given Iran’s advancements in nuclear technology and its support for hostile groups like Hezbollah.

In recent years, military confrontations and covert operations have escalated, with Israel conducting airstrikes against Iranian positions in Syria and other locations. These attacks are often justified by Israel as necessary measures to prevent Iranian entrenchment near its borders and to counteract the nuclear threat.

Russia’s Position

The recent comments from Russia, conveyed through a tweet from Globe Eye News, signify a pivotal moment in international relations. Russia’s condemnation of Israel’s actions marks a shift towards a more assertive stance in Middle Eastern geopolitics. By labeling Israel’s attacks as illegal, Russia is not only defending Iran but is also positioning itself as a key player and advocate for stability in the region.

Russia has historically maintained a relationship with Iran, particularly in military and economic sectors, which has included cooperation on nuclear energy projects. Russia’s support for Iran can also be seen as a counterbalance to U.S. influence in the region, particularly following the withdrawal of the U.S. from the Iran nuclear deal and the subsequent re-imposition of sanctions.

The Historical Context of Israel and Iran Relations

Understanding the current state of affairs requires a look back at the historical context. Israel and Iran, once allies, have been at odds since the Islamic Revolution in 1979. Over the years, tensions have escalated, particularly regarding Iran’s nuclear ambitions and its support for groups hostile to Israel. This history of conflict sets the stage for the recent military confrontations and the international responses that follow.

Israel has long expressed concerns over Iran’s nuclear program, fearing that a nuclear-armed Iran would pose an existential threat to its existence. In response, Israel has conducted airstrikes against Iranian targets in Syria and beyond, aiming to disrupt the transfer of sophisticated weaponry to groups like Hezbollah. However, these actions have drawn fierce criticism from several nations, including Russia.

The Role of International Law

International law plays a crucial role in governing state behavior during conflicts. Russia’s assertion that Israel’s actions are illegal invites a larger discussion about adherence to international norms. The principle of sovereignty and the prohibition of force are cornerstones of international law, and violations can lead to significant diplomatic repercussions.

When a country like Russia, which holds a permanent seat on the United Nations Security Council, speaks out against perceived violations of international law, it lends weight to the argument. This could lead to calls for accountability and potentially even sanctions against Israel if the international community rallies around Russia’s claims.
